DWIFF Newsletter Excerpt
Excerpt below republished from the DWIFF newsletter

About six years ago, newbie director Sam Kadi, decided to make a music video about two violinists. That project sparked a 6 year obsession to make a film the Michigan native says has a universal message - life is too short to be away from loved ones.

That film is called "Raised Alone" and it focuses on one man's compulsive work habits which endanger his relationship with his son, Adam. Adam eventually finds a unique way to gain his father's attention. The turning point in the film centers around a phone call between father and son, one of those honest conversations only a child can bring about. At this point things start to change for them both.

Like most independent filmmakers, Kadi has a "real job" working as a mechanical engineer. He considers himself one of the lucky ones though. He was able to receive what every independent filmmaker dreams of -- cold hard cash from an investor. Says Kadi, "It's a blessing to have the power to say what you want to say, to display the truth and hit on a subject that matters to people."

Kadi's passion is evident when he speaks of what's ahead for him -- an expansion of "Raised Alone" into a feature length film, an exciting new screenplay, and more directing. Then, is when his real job will coincide with his dream job. And we'll all be better for it.

3am Tip-Toe Parade During Spacewalk

Area Creatives Utilize Talent to Draw Interest and Give to Detroit

June 9, 2009
DETROIT - This weekend, Detroit will undergo a transformation lead by its citizens. The 24 Hour Community Spacewalk will be performed by actors, dancers, poets, musicians and many other artists of all ages. Spacewalk unites communities providing vision, awareness, and hope for an energized core to the metropolitan Detroit area. It is our belief that when the roots of the city are cared for growth is inevitable. Our outreach spans cultural divides of income, race, location, interests, language, and politics. Spacewalk is all inclusive. We support unity of purpose, that being to renew the city at its core. As such triage of needs indicates we must provide food, clothing, eyeglasses, toiletries, books, and more to Detroit's homeless and at risk citizens. We are not alone and have support from churches, non-profit organizations, business owners, and elected officials.

One of the activities happening as the clubs let out around Detroit is our gathering outside Comerica Park for the Tip-Toe Parade to commence at 3am. We'll be traveling as a loosely formed group on the side of Woodward north to Martin Luther King Blvd then to 3rd Ave, the vacant field at this location is where our feast for the homeless will take place from 9am-noon.

What is a Tip Toe Parade? We ask people to bring brightly colored, glowing, fluorescent, and unique outfits. You could see stilt-walkers, winged humans, psychedelic tie-dyed outfits, glowing balloons. Even wearing a glow necklace is enough. As a quiet gathering the word is SHHHH. No words are to be spoken as we tip toe down the street. We will have a select handful of parade marshalls that will guide the parade mostly through hand gestures as communicated as we gather at Comerica Park. This is not a race but a visual feast of fun and community building. We are walking for and towards a purpose - the feast for the homeless Sunday morning.

Throughout the 24 hours of Spacewalk we will be accepting donated food items for our stone soup crocks that will be part of the feast for the homeless on Sunday June 14. All we ask is for you to bring an ingredient or two to the vehicle near the City of Detroit flag bearer. What sort of ingredients work? An onion, stick of celery, carrot, broccoli, bouillon cube, potato, .... we'll then slice it up and add to one of the 15 gallon crocks that are heating during the journey.

Additional donations in clothing, shoes, eyeglasses, books, toiletries, and more are being distributed Sunday morning from 7am-noon. Seasonal needs are most appreciated.

The event will kick off at noon on June 13th on Belle Isle and has a path that weaves through the downtown area plus Artists Village. Closing for Spacewalk is at noon on June 14th, at which time additional worthwhile activities gain attention through publicity brought during Spacewalk.

Ultimately everyone is a Spacewalker - performers and observers. YOU, the people of Detroit, spreading and accepting our felicitous messages make Spacewalk. Come be a part of this.
